Hidden Gems: Meet Joyce Gerber of Health Is An Inside Job

Today we’d like to introduce you to Joyce Gerber.

Joyce, we appreciate you taking the time to share your story with us today. Where does your story begin?
The story of how I got my start in the health field is quite funny! When I was 20 years old, I took my first steps towards independence by moving out of my parent’s house in New York, my hometown, and going to Miami Beach, where I had been for a week the year before. When I arrived there, I got a place to live, and I got a job. I used to hitchhike to get around. One day, someone named Johnny (whose last name, to this very day, I do not know) gave me a ride, and it turned out that he was absolutely passionate about health and nutrition. He brought me to my first health food store and restaurant, and I was totally smitten! I loved the food, and I read everything I could get my hands on. The connection between health and nutrition made total sense to me, and I was hooked from that moment on.

After two years, I moved back to New York. I kept reading about health, changed my diet, and discovered that a friend of mine was going to massage school. At this point, that sounded like a good step for me, because by then, I knew that I wanted to work in the health field. I also knew that I did not want to study the traditional allopathic medicine approach to working with the body. Massage therapy made sense, because I knew that I would have a year long course of study in anatomy and physiology, and that I would have a license. I knew this was important, because with this level of training, and with a license, people would have confidence in me, and would trust me working on their bodies.

I went on to become certified in other forms of massage; shiatsu and reflexology, as well as in herbology, iridology, and neuro-linguistic programming, which is a therapeutic tool for behavioral change.. I then did a very significant certification in colon hydrotherapy, which really added a brand new dimension to my work. A few years after that, I had very important nutritional trainings and certifications that changed my life, with some of the nutrition masters of the day; people like Dr. Bernard Jensen, Ann Wigmore, Annemarie Colbin, and Dr. Gabriel Cousens.

Can you talk to us a bit about the challenges and lessons you’ve learned along the way. Looking back would you say it’s been easy or smooth in retrospect?
Finances were a challenge, and when I was studying, I was not taught marketing or business practices. If I had been, that would have made a huge difference. You can have incredible skills, but if you don’t know how to translate that to the marketplace, and make people recognize that they need what you have, you are missing a very important piece. A person needs to easily understand how what you offer is the solution to his/her problem. Learning how to present oneself to the world is very important.
